Has anyone figured out a way to add sheet numbers that can automatically update when you add or remove a sheet? SHEET NO. 1 OF 30 SHEET NO. 2 OF 30 SHEET NO. 3 OF 30 Post edited on 2005-01-13 11:45:38

so if you add or remove sheets is it still going to be out of 30?? i can't see an automatic way of doing this... you could add 30 to your title sheet and manually through the drawing list you can add a number...
